Output 40e437dad3ced3eaf6691048fc28af4553e6344dfc5690878bc1bf2ea845eead:0

value
2079562
script pubkey
OP_0 OP_PUSHBYTES_20 31b380904eba8c55f38250ab83ebab75c74e29fc
address
bc1qxxecpyzwh2x9tuuz2z4c86atwhr5u20uwqx0h9
transaction
40e437dad3ced3eaf6691048fc28af4553e6344dfc5690878bc1bf2ea845eead